At the meeting point of the Middle East, Europe, and Asia, the Caspian region includes steppe land in the north, cold, continental deserts and semi-deserts in the northeast and east, and warmer mountain and highland systems in the south and southwest. The coastal wetlands of the Caspian basin include many shallow, saline pools, which attract a variety of bird life and biodiversity; over 400 species are unique to the Caspian. In addition, the sea's native sturgeon is famous the world around for the roe it produces: sturgeon from the Caspian Sea accounts for approximately 90% of the world's caviar industry.

Marine litter, including plastic and microplastic, is a global concern affecting all the oceans and seas of the world. It poses environmental, economic, health and aesthetic problems that are rooted in poor solid waste management practices, lack of infrastructure, indiscriminate human activities and behaviours and an inadequate understanding on the part of the public of the potential consequences of their actions. Development of the Caspian Marine Litter Action Plan is embodied in the Moscow Protocol against pollution from land-based sources.
The preparation of the draft Caspian Regional Marine Litter Action Plan (CRMLAP) was undertaken by the national experts from the Caspian Sea littoral states and an international expert. For that purpose, five National Experts were contracted to provide their national inputs and contributions for the development of the Caspian Marine Litter Action Plan where the International Expert fully facilitates the development of the Caspian Marine Litter Action Plan.

In the frame of the current Project the estimation on contents of nutrients, petroleum hydrocarbons, phenols and heavy metals in water and bottom sediments in the basins of rivers Terek, Sulak and Samur over the last years was carried out. Research was conducted within a framework of the State Monitoring Programme on Roshydromet in the central and lower parts of the Terek delta. The data of Roshydromet standard investigations was used to assess the concentration of pollutants, namely petroleum hydrocarbons, heavy metals, phenols, detergents, nutrients (nitrites, nitrates, ammonium and total nitrogen) and silicates, and also expenditure of river water during the estimation of their flows at hydrological Karagalinsky hydro system and
Alikazgan stations in the Terek delta. The Roshydromet data cover the period 2002-2005.- Attached documents

Toxicity tests are commonly used as a tool to determine the standards of water quality for chemicals and to discover appropriate organisms as bioindicators in toxicological studies, and also could be used as an essential tool for evaluation of the pollutant effects in aquatic ecosystems. The aim of the present study was to evaluate the sensitivity of two Caspian fish species, Caspian trout as an endangered species and Caspian Kutum using the static acute toxicity in response to nonylphenol, which is widely discharged into the Caspian Sea environment.
In addition, Caspian trout was approximately 6 times more sensitive than Caspian Kutum. Nonylphenol was reflected to be "highly toxic" to Caspian trout and "moderately toxic" to Caspian Kutum. The results could be considered in preparing plans for conservation and restocking management of Caspian Kutum and the endangered Caspian trout.
